Verse Comparison: Jeremiah 51:32

<< Jeremiah 51:31   Jeremiah 51:33 >>

American Standard Version
and the passages are seized, and the reeds they have burned with fire, and the men of war are affrighted.

Amplified® Bible
And that the passages [or ferries across the Euphrates] are stopped, and the great marshes they [the Medes] have burned with fire, and the men of war are frightened.

Contemporary English Version
The enemy now controls the river crossings! The marshes are on fire! Your army has panicked!"

Darby English Version
and the passages are seized, and the reedy places are burnt with fire, and the men of war are affrighted.

Good News Bible
The enemy have captured the river crossing and have set the fortresses on fire. The Babylonian soldiers have panicked.

King James Version
And that the passages are stopped, and the reeds they have burned with fire, and the men of war are affrighted.

New American Standard Bible
The fords also have been seized, And they have burned the marshes with fire, And the men of war are terrified.

New International Version
the river crossings seized,
the marshes set on fire,
and the soldiers terrified."

New King James Version
The passages are blocked,
The reeds they have burned with fire,
And the men of war are terrified.

N.A.S.B. in E-Prime
The fords the enemies also have seized, And they have burned the marshes with fire, And the men of war feel terror.

Revised Standard Version
the fords have been seized, the bulwarks are burned with fire, and the soldiers are in panic.

Young's Literal Translation
And the passages have been captured, And the reeds they have burnt with fire, And the men of war have been troubled.
